EXPERIENCE An old... WebYou may be able to get a 25-year mortgage if you’re over 60. But you may also have to settle for a shorter-term mortgage, unless you can prove to the lender that you will have a means of funding the repayments into your later years. A mortgage lender will look at all your income when it comes to approving a home loan – this includes your pension. how to spell theve

WebMany lenders are willing to offer 25-year mortgage terms to those over the age of 50, but you may have to accept a shorter term in some cases. If that’s the case, your monthly repayments will be higher than those on a 25-year term, so you’ll need to show you can comfortably afford to pay off your mortgage within this shorter time span.
